Intended Use

The Microstream Filterline ICU device is used whenever the physician needs to measure the CO2 in an intubated patient's breathing.

Device Description

The common product name for our accessory is a gas sampling tube. The gas sampling tube is used with a capnograph (carbon dioxide analyzer 21CFR 868.1400). There is a Male Luer Lock at one end of the device for connecting to the Airway Adapter in the ventilator or Anesthesia Machine Airway and a Female Luer Lock on the other end for connecting to the Capnograph. The two connectors are joined by a plastic tube an in line hydrophobic filter and an in line Nafion (K881264A) moisture membrane tube.

One end of the tube is connected to the source of the patient's breathing (exhalation) and the other end of the tube is connected to a capnograph. The capnograph has a pump that creates a vacuum of approximately 30mbar which draws a sample of the patient's breathing (exhalation) through the sampling tube into the capnograph for analysis of the CO2 content of the patient's exhalation.

§ 868.1400 Carbon dioxide gas analyzer.

(a)
Identification. A carbon dioxide gas analyzer is a device intended to measure the concentration of carbon dioxide in a gas mixture to aid in determining the patient's ventilatory, circulatory, and metabolic status. The device may use techniques such as chemical titration, absorption of infrared radiation, gas chromatography, or mass spectrometry.(b)
Classification. Class II (performance standards).
